Star of the hit CTV sitcom Corner Gas, Brent Butt has made a name for himself in Canada as one of our best loved Comedians. Brent has become a regular at JUST FOR LAUGHS as well as appearing on numerous national and international television programs. Aside from his own national special BEDTIME WITH BRENT BUTT, he has been seen on A&E, HBO, CBC, CTV, and Global. He was named “Best Male Stand-Up in Canada” at the 2001 Canadian Comedy Awards. His invitation to appear on the CBC 50th Anniversary Special entitled ALL-STAR COMEDY HOMECOMING secured his reputation as one of the funniest people in the country. Marc Maron-A legend in the stand-up community, he has appeared on HBO, Conan, Letterman, Craig Ferguson, Real Time, The Green Room, two Comedy Central Presents specials and almost every show that allows comics to perform. He has appeared on Conan O’Brien more than any other comedian (a record 47 times and counting). His podcast “WTF with Marc Maron,” featuring compelling monologues and in-depth interviews with iconic personalities such as Conan O’Brien, Louis CK, Robin Williams, Anthony Bourdain, Judd Apatow and Ben Stiller, it is a worldwide phenomenon with over 40 million downloads and counting. Graham Clark is 3 time Canadian Comedy Award nominee and co-host of Maximum fun’s Stop Podcasting Yourself. Graham is a regular on CBC’s The Debators and has appeared at Just For Laughs, Halifax Comedy Festival, Winnipeg Comedy Festival, and Bumbershoot. He is winner of the $25,000 great Canadian Laugh off and has appeared on HBO’s Funny As Hell. Peter White is hilarious. Originally from Halifax but now based in London, England, he headlines shows all over the world. Peter has his own one hour comedy special on CTV and The Comedy Network, and has written for the Gemini Award winning ‘This Hour Has 22 Minutes’. He has been nominated for a Canadian Comedy Award and a Writer’s Guild of Canada Award. His clever, fast-paced look at the world has made him a crowd favorite wherever he travels.
